Best Agriculture Course After 12th – B.Sc. Agriculture

B.Sc. Agriculture is one of the most popular undergraduate agriculture programs in India. The course provides students with knowledge of crop production, soil science, horticulture, agricultural economics, plant breeding, pest management, and agricultural engineering.

Students also receive practical training through laboratory sessions and field visits, helping them understand modern farming techniques.

Subjects Covered in B.Sc. Agriculture

  • Agronomy
  • Soil Science
  • Plant Pathology
  • Horticulture
  • Agricultural Economics
  • Animal Husbandry
  • Agricultural Engineering
  • Crop Production Technology

Eligibility for B.Sc. Agriculture

Students who have completed Class 12 with Science (Physics, Chemistry, Biology or Agriculture) from a recognized board are generally eligible for admission to the B.Sc. Agriculture program.

Admission requirements may vary according to university guidelines.

Career Opportunities After B.Sc. Agriculture

A degree in agriculture opens doors to multiple career paths in both government and private sectors. Graduates can work in agricultural companies, food processing industries, research organizations, seed companies, banks, and government departments.

  • Agriculture Officer
  • Agronomist
  • Soil Scientist
  • Horticulture Officer
  • Agricultural Research Assistant
  • Food Processing Executive
  • Seed Production Officer
  • Farm Manager
  • Agribusiness Manager

Government Jobs After B.Sc. Agriculture

Many government organizations recruit agriculture graduates for technical and administrative positions. Students can prepare for competitive examinations conducted by central and state government departments.

Popular opportunities include:

  • Agriculture Department
  • ICAR Research Institutes
  • Food Corporation
  • Rural Development Projects
  • Cooperative Banks
  • State Agriculture Services
